Direct methods with maximal lower bound for mixed-integer optimal control problems

نویسندگان

  • Sebastian Sager
  • Hans Georg Bock
  • Gerhard Reinelt
چکیده

Many practical optimal control problems include discrete decisions. These may be either time–independent parameters or time–dependent control functions as gears or valves that can only take discrete values at any given time. While great progress has been achieved in the solution of optimization problems involving integer variables, in particular mixed–integer linear programs, as well as in continuous optimal control problems, the combination of the two is yet an open field of research. We consider the question of lower bounds that can be obtained by a relaxation of the integer requirements. For general nonlinear mixed–integer programs such lower bounds typically suffer from a huge integer gap. We convexify (with respect to binary controls) and relax the original problem and prove that the optimal solution of this continuous control problem yields the best lower bound for the nonlinear integer problem. Building on this theoretical result we present a novel algorithm to solve mixed–integer optimal control problems, with a focus on discrete–valued control functions. Our algorithm is based on the direct multiple shooting method, an adaptive refinement of the underlying control discretization grid and tailored heuristic integer methods. Its applicability is shown by a challenging application, the energy optimal control of a subway train with discrete gears and velocity limits.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Heuristic approach to solve hybrid flow shop scheduling problem with unrelated parallel machines

In hybrid flow shop scheduling problem (HFS) with unrelated parallel machines, a set of n jobs are processed on k machines. A mixed integer linear programming (MILP) model for the HFS scheduling problems with unrelated parallel machines has been proposed to minimize the maximum completion time (makespan). Since the problem is shown to be NP-complete, it is necessary to use heuristic methods to ...

متن کامل

RESOLUTION METHOD FOR MIXED INTEGER LINEAR MULTIPLICATIVE-LINEAR BILEVEL PROBLEMS BASED ON DECOMPOSITION TECHNIQUE

In this paper, we propose an algorithm base on decomposition technique for solvingthe mixed integer linear multiplicative-linear bilevel problems. In actuality, this al-gorithm is an application of the algorithm given by G. K. Saharidis et al for casethat the rst level objective function is linear multiplicative. We use properties ofquasi-concave of bilevel programming problems and decompose th...

متن کامل

Decomposition of Mixed-Integer Optimal Control Problems Using Branch and Bound and Sparse Direct Collocation

A large class of optimal control problems for hybrid dynamic systems can be formulated as mixed-integer optimal control problems (MIOCPs). It is the intrinsic combinatorial complexity, in addition to the nonlinearity of the continuous, multi-phase optimal control problems that is largely responsible for the challenges in the theoretical and numerical solution of MIOCPs. We present a new decompo...

متن کامل

Modeling Mixed-Integer Constrained Optimal Control Problems in AMPL

Modeling languages and systems for simulation and optimization of continuous ODE/DAE systems are commonly available. For the most part, they focus on convenience of user interaction, and are tightly coupled to one or a few selected numerical methods. Control problems with discrete and hybrid controls, called mixed-integer optimal control problems (MIOCPs), have recently gained increased attenti...

متن کامل

Hybrid Optimal Control of Motorized Traveling Salesmen and Beyond

Numerical methods for optimal control of hybrid dynamical systems are considered where the discrete dynamics and the nonlinear continuous dynamics are tightly coupled. A decomposition approach for numerically solving general mixed-integer continuous optimal control problems (MIOCPs) is discussed. In the outer optimization loop a branch-and-bound binary tree search is used for the discrete varia...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• Math. Program.

دوره 118  شماره 

صفحات  -

تاریخ انتشار 2009